Panasonic Lumix GX850
The Panasonic Lumix GX850 is a compact and lightweight camera that’s perfect for street photography. It features a 16-megapixel Micro Four Thirds sensor, 4K video recording, and a 3-inch touchscreen LCD. The camera also has built-in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ity, making it easy to share your photos on the go. With its compact size and lightweight design, the GX850 is easy to carry around and won’t weigh you down.
Panasonic Lumix GX9
The Panasonic Lumix GX9 is another popular choice for street photography. It features a 20.3-megapixel Micro Four Thirds sensor, 4K video recording at 30p, and a 3-inch touchscreen LCD. The camera also has built-in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ity, as well as a range of advanced features like post-focus and focus-stacking. With its higher resolution sensor and advanced features, the GX9 is a great choice for serious street photographers.

Understanding Lighting and Composition
Lighting and composition are key elements of street photography. You want to look for interesting light, whether it’s natural or artificial, and use it to create visually appealing compositions. This might involve shooting during the golden hour, using reflections and shadows to add depth to your images, or experimenting with different angles and perspectives.
Using Camera Settings and Features
Panasonic cameras offer a range of features and settings that can help you capture stunning street photography shots. For example, you can use the camera’s burst mode to capture a series of shots in quick succession, or use the post-focus feature to adjust the focus point after you’ve taken the shot. You can also experiment with different ISO settings, aperture, and shutter speed to create unique and interesting effects.
